Aaron Marino of alpha m. has a special bueno hair treat for you. He reached out to Joe at BluMaan because he wanted to find the trick to a great undercut hairstyle. You'll get the styling tips with this hair fantasticness! Joe's Five Styling Tips

1. Pre-styler - the pre-styler determines the final result of your hair style. For example, hair cream for silky smooth, mousse for dry and volume, and wax for volume without as much dryness. Joe demonstrates with mousse.

2. Blow drying - decide which way you want to blow dry and stick with it. Opposite direction is maximum volume, the way your hair grows is smoother and natural looking, and both left and right is natural volume but ending the natural direction it grows. Joe blow dry left and right. Dry until no moisture remains.

3. Finishing product - matte, shine, natural, and more are options which achieve a different looks. Joe uses P&P Paste.

4. Application process - Joe demonstrates and emphasizes roots to tips so that the product covers your entire head of hair. If it's just on the top, you don't give hold to your roots.

5.Transitioning to new hair style - when you hit that awkward stage, Joe demonstrates how to trim and touch-up.

I guess I'm gon na go ahead and just jump right into it, starting out with tip number one. This is all about the pre styling products. Depending what products you use as a pre styler, I will determine the final results of your hair style. I'Ll give you three different examples. First, if you use a hair cream, then the final result will be a more silky smooth, natural-looking effect after you blow-dry the number two. If you use mousse, you might find that your hair's gon na be a bit more dry, but it's gon na have a lot more volume and pouf to it and it'll give you different styling opportunities and finally, number three. If you use a wax, it's kind of in between like a cream and the mousse it'll still give you pretty good volume, but it won't feel quite as dry. Anyways today is my freestyle. I'M gon na be using mousse. I'M gon na be using this one right here, I'll link it in the description, but I like this one because it's a heat, protectant and a mousse in one. So it's a free step for you guys right there. Free bonus tip, always use to keep from heat protectant when you're going to use heat products like a blow-dryer. Okay. This is a two and one. So I'm good with this. It'S fluffy and I'll work this in a little bit and then kind of pull off it get it all in there, and now we went on to tip number two. You got to decide which way you want to blow dry and stick to that direction. Kind of there's generally three different styles you can achieve with the blow-dryer if you blow dry your hair in the opposite direction. So for me that would be from my left to my right. Then you will achieve maximum volume that your hair can produce. If you blow dry your hair, the way that your hair grows, which for me would be for my left or my right I'll, be finished with the more smoother natural-looking hairstyle. And finally, if you choose to blow-dry both left and right, so going against the way your hair grows and with the hair the way your hair grows, then you're going to be creating natural volume, with your hair still ending in the direction that it grows since it Naturally, pulls towards that way. So that's what I'm going to be doing today right now right, then you should be finished once your hair is completely dry and there's no moisture left, because if there's any moisture, then that can mess with the way that you want.
